11.3 JDBC测试支持 org.springframework.test.jdbc是包含JdbcTestUtils的包,它是一个JDBC相关的工具方法集,意在简化标准数据库测试场景。特别地,JdbcTestUtils提供以下静态工具方法: countRowsInTable(..):统计给定表的行数。 countRowsInTableWhere(..):使用提供的where语句进行筛选统计给定表
15.3 JDBC测试支持 org.springframework.test.jdbc包含有JdbcTestUtils类,它是用来简化标准数据库测试场景JDBC相关工具的集合。具体来说,JdbcTestUtils提供了以下静态实用方法: countRowsInTable(..):计算给定表中数据的行数。 countRowsInTableWhere(..):计算给定表中使用WHERE字句的数据行数。
13. Spring测试介绍 测试是企业级软件开发的一个必不可少的部分。本章重点介绍IoC原则对单元测试的增值部分以及Spring Framework支持集成测试带来的好处。(详尽的讨论企业级开发中的测试已经超出了参考手册的范围)
41.2 测试Spring程序 依赖注入的一个主要优点就是它应该使得代码更易于单元测试。您可以简单地使用new操作符实例化对象而不需要Spring,也可以使用模拟对象代替真正的依赖。 通常您需要在“单元测试”之后开始“集成测试”(实际在此过程中涉及一个Spring的ApplicationContext)。无需部署程序或连接其他基础设施就能够完成集成测试是非常有用的。 Spring Framewor
注意:记得关闭限流功能 测试环境 测试工具:wrk,安装教程 服务器:CentOS7(虚拟机,宿主机:macbookpro),内存:2G,CPU:1,核数:2核 运行环境:Java8、Mysql-5.7、Nacos-1.1.3 网关启动参数: -verbose:gc -XX:+PrintGCDetails -XX:+PrintHeapAtGC -Xloggc:gc-zuul.log \
欢迎使用 EOS Party 测试网络 英文介绍: https://github.com/eostea/EOS-Party-Testnet Party 是一个基于https://github.com/EOS-Mainnet/eos 的一个小规模测试网络, 网络的 BP 数量目前设置成 7 个, 并且均由可信团队部署 (这是一个团队内部的测试网络). 如果你需要一个规模更大或者更接近主网的测试环境,
腿部恢复测试可帮助您了解腿部肌肉如何从训练中恢复,以及爆发力是如何提升的。您也可以通过此测试来检查自己是否准备好进行速度和肌力训练。这个测试使用范围广,进行起来安全且方便,并且可以在任何地方进行,除了您的 Polar 手表,无需其他任何设备。 在测试中,您将进行三次下蹲跳,每次下蹲跳之间有短暂间隔。您需要首先快速深蹲,然后径直向上跳起,跳跃高度越高越好。这种双向运动给您的肌肉带来弹簧般的弹性能量,
骑行表现测试会测量您在 60 分钟时间内能够维持的最大平均功率。这也称为功能性阈值功率 (FTP) 测试。该测试可用于确定您个人的骑行功率区。在您设置了自己的功率区之后,可以更轻松地优化您的训练。从长期来看,该测试还可以很好地追踪您的骑行表现。 除了时长 60 分钟的功能性阈值功率 (FTP) 测试以外,您也可以进行更短时间(20、30 或 40 分钟)的测试,我们会据此来估算 60 分钟测试的结
跑步表现测试是专为跑步者而设计的工具,可以让他们追踪自己的进展,并找出自己在跑步运动中的独特训练区(心率、速度和功率区)。定期及频繁的测试可以帮助您合理地规划训练,并追踪您跑步表现的变化情况。 您可以最大心率或次最大心率(至少达到您最大心率的 85%)进行测试。最大心率值测试需要全力以赴,但获得的结果更加准确。以最大心率进行测试有助于找出您目前个人最大心率,并及时更新您的设置。与次最大心率值测试相
Polar 有氧健康测试是一种测量休息时有氧代谢能力(心血管健康水平)的简单、安全且快捷的方法。测试结果 Polar OwnIndex 相当于最大慑氧量(VO2max),后者通常用于评估有氧运动。您长期的训练背景、心率、休息时的心率变化、性别、年龄、身高以及体重都会影响 OwnIndex。Polar 有氧健康测试适用于健康成年人。 有氧适能关系到心血管系统如何很好地将氧气运送到体内。有氧适能越好,
编码器和解码器完成,但仍有一些缺失:测试。 没有测试你只看到如果编解码器工作对一些真正的服务器运行时,这并不是你应该是依靠什么。第十章所示,为一个自定义编写测试 ChannelHandler通常是通过 EmbeddedChannel。 所以这正是现在做测试我们定制的编解码器,其中包括一个编码器和解码器。让重新开始编码器。后面的清单显示了简单的编写单元测试。 Listing 14.5 Memcach
请注意,当您使用 Jetty NPN 库需要提供它的位置通过 bootclasspath 的 JVM 参数。这一步是必需的,这样才能访问 SslEngine接口。(-Xbootclasspath 选项允许您覆盖标准 JDK 附带的实现类)。 下面的清单显示了特殊的参数(-Xbootclasspath)使用。 Listing 12.7 SpdyServer implementation java -
有时候传输的入站或出站数据不够,通常这种情况也需要处理,例如抛出一个异常。这可能是你错误的输入或处理大的资源或其他的异常导致。我们来写一个实现,如果输入字节超出限制长度就抛出TooLongFrameException,这样的功能一般用来防止资源耗尽。看下图: 在图10.4最大帧大小被设置为3个字节。 Figure 10.4 Decoding via FrameChunkDecoder 上图显示帧的
概述 使用 # 开发期间 cypress open # 自动执行或在CI中执行 cypress run 测试四步骤 Cypress测试四步骤: 打开一个网页: cy.visit('https://example.cypress.io') 找到目标元素 cy.get('#element-id') 跟目标元素交互 cy.get('#element-id').click() 执行assert
Summary Traditionally the HTTP protocol only allows one request/response per TCP connection. Asynchronous JavaScript and XML (AJAX) allows clients to send and receive data asynchronously (in the backg